We have touched each other


National Office Relay For Life

Yes we raised more than $45,000. That's 1/2 a research grant which could make a difference in the lives of cancer patients or better yet prevent so many more incidences.

But our experience with the National Office Virtual Relay goes way beyond that.

We have touched each other.

Yes we touch a lot of people through our roles in CCS and NCIC. People who are cancer patients, caregivers, advocates, researchers, and so many more. But this time we had a chance to relate to each other about our own connection with cancer. This is very powerful. We all have a better appreciation for how cancer impacts our colleague's lives and I believe that from this point on we will be more open to each other about such issues.

I know that because I shared my experience, some of my colleagues have approached me to share their experience and we have gained insight into each other's situations. Hopefully this was helpful to them. For me, it will add to those stories I have to share when people ask me to talk to a friend or family member of someone who has recently been diagnosed. These stories help all of us in knowing how to "be there" for those affected by a cancer journey. That's how I want to continue to fight back.
